No Dreams, No Gold might be a performance about pauses.

But it also might be about structure, about performing your own material, about digressions, about wet dreams and electroacoustic music, about absence, about how and when to drink coffee, about the ordinary and the extraordinary. 

Funny and heartwarming: Ingrid Berger Myhre and Lasse Passage always leave you in a better place after seeing a show of theirs. In No Dreams, No Gold, the duo contemplate the conventions of music and dance once again.

Lasse Passage is a composer and a musician. Ingrid Berger Myhre is a choreographer and a dancer. From these very different experiences and perspectives, Ingrid and Lasse meet on stage in a space of negotiation, at the periphery of their respective expertise. As a result, No Dreams, No Gold slips easily between a broad range of genres: from erotic hörspiels, to hybris lectures and relentless one-man-bands.

Departing from the auto-biographical, Lasse and Ingrid have given themselves the assignment and the license to drift off into fictional spaces. Are pause and structure simply two sides of the same coin — something to hold onto, and something to lean into?

In 2019 they made the performance Panflutes and Paperwork. No Dreams, No Gold is their next stage production, in which they continue to contemplate the conventions of music and dance with warmth and humor. As the materials weave a DIY network of formats and genres, dreams and digressions - Ingrid and Lasse become each others licence and support, in a performance about what the theatre does best: togetherness in real and imagined places.

 

Ingrid Berger Myhre is a Norwegian dance artist based in Brussels. She holds an MA Choreography: research and performance from ex.e.r.ce Centre Chorégraphique National de Montpellier, and later deepened her project on literacy in dance at the Research Studio’s at P.A.R.T.S. From 2020 - 2024 her work is supported by Advancing Performing Arts Project (APAP). 

Composer and musician Lasse Passage started studying composition at the Grieg Academy in Bergen and completed his BA in Sonology at the Royal Conservatory in The Hague. His compositional work is coloured by his background in electro acoustics, rhythmical music and the symbiosis between these inftuences. He has also featured in several stage and performance work.
